How they compare
Latin America & Caribbean (excluding high income) currently reports 102.64 Mt CO2e against 9.63 Mt CO2e in Türkiye, a difference of 93.01 Mt CO2e.
That makes Latin America & Caribbean (excluding high income)'s figure about 10.7 times Türkiye's.
Across all 55 years both countries report, Latin America & Caribbean (excluding high income) has been ahead every year.
Latin America & Caribbean (excluding high income) ranks 39th and Türkiye ranks 42nd of 47 groups.
Latin America & Caribbean (excluding high income) has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Latin America & Caribbean (excluding high income) | Türkiye |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 79.7 Mt CO2e | 3.46 Mt CO2e | 76.24 Mt CO2e | Latin America & Caribbean (excluding high income) |
| 1980s | 90.54 Mt CO2e | 4.45 Mt CO2e | 86.08 Mt CO2e | Latin America & Caribbean (excluding high income) |
| 1990s | 109.74 Mt CO2e | 5.01 Mt CO2e | 104.73 Mt CO2e | Latin America & Caribbean (excluding high income) |
| 2000s | 125.18 Mt CO2e | 5.52 Mt CO2e | 119.66 Mt CO2e | Latin America & Caribbean (excluding high income) |
| 2010s | 121.9 Mt CO2e | 7.37 Mt CO2e | 114.53 Mt CO2e | Latin America & Caribbean (excluding high income) |
| 2020s | 99.74 Mt CO2e | 8.99 Mt CO2e | 90.75 Mt CO2e | Latin America & Caribbean (excluding high income) |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
A measure of annual emissions of methane (CH4), one of the six Kyoto greenhouse gases (GHG), from fugitive emissions (subsector of the energy sector) including IPCC 2006 codes 1.A.1.bc Petroleum Refining - Manufacture of Solid Fuels and Other Energy Industries, 1.B.1 Solid Fuels, 1.B.2 Oil and Natural Gas, 5.B. The measure is standardized to carbon dioxide equivalent values using the Global Warming Potential (GWP) factors of IPCC's 5th Assessment Report (AR5).
